What came first, the chicken or the egg?

It all depends on your point of view. If you subscribe to the theory of evolution you would believe the egg was laid by a close relative of the chicken from which chickens became chickens. If you believe the theory of creation than you believe God created the chicken. So if you believe in evolution then the egg came first. If you believe in creation then the chicken came first.

The reptilian egg certainly pre-dates any chicken.

Since the question doesn't mention "chicken egg" it is quite obvious the answer is egg. We all are aware dinosaurs hatched from eggs long before there were chickens.
